About Thomas J. Lardner

Thomas J. Lardner is a scholar working on Mechanics of Materials, Mathematical Physics and Orthopedics and Sports Medicine, having authored 23 papers that have together received 395 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Structural Analysis and Optimization (4 papers), Thermoelastic and Magnetoelastic Phenomena (4 papers) and Elasticity and Wave Propagation (3 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Orthopedics and Sports Medicine (60 citations), Mechanics of Materials (123 citations) and Ceramics and Composites (25 citations). Thomas J. Lardner has collaborated with scholars based in United States. Frequent co-authors include Robert R. Archer, Charles J. Dillman, Thomas M. McLaughlin, J. E. Ritter, Ramesh B. Malla, W. A. Nash, Srinath S. Chakravarthy, Jack L. Groppel, J. G. Simmonds and William Arthur Nash. Their work appears in journals such as Journal of the American Ceramic Society, Journal of Biomechanics and AIAA Journal.
